Overall Satisfaction with MailerLite
We use MailerLite to send a variety of marketing messaging; from newsletters to product, brand, etc. But maybe most importantly are the automations and triggers; these enable us to better serve our customers with specific needs and help improve efficiency within our organization.
Our biggest problem in communications is that we serve multiple subcategories within the music industry, and each of these are managed as singular businesses within our larger org chart. MailerLite is invaluable in that regard; we can serve each of these singular businesses within our org and their customers and also our fans at large.

- Customer Service!!
- Easy drag and drop editor (really clean design)
- Help us send messaging while maintaining good email standards
- Automations and Triggers
- Form HTML output could be cleaner and shorter
- Form design could be more editable
- Landing pages could deploy through proxy to appear as our domain
- They've helped us maintain a better than 40% open rate
- Improved our efficiency
- Their customer service is amazing
Selected MailerLite for the features + price. They blow the competition out of the water on price... and back it up with the best customer service.
Moosend specifically is overpriced for very few features, and zero support.
Mailchimp is widely adopted but is too expensive once you start needing to do things.
